Fiber optic cables transmit data as light pulses, allowing much faster data transfer rates compared to traditional copper cables. This is particularly important in data centers, telecommunications, and high-performance networks, where large volumes of data must be transmitted quickly and reliably .
Unlike copper cables, fiber optics experience minimal signal attenuation, making them ideal for connecting switches over long distances, such as between buildings in a campus network or across metropolitan areas. Single-mode fiber, in particular, can carry data over several kilometers without degradation .
Fiber optic cables support high bandwidth, enabling multiple high-speed connections simultaneously. This allows network switches to handle large amounts of traffic, supporting applications like video streaming, cloud computing, and real-time data processing. Fiber infrastructure also provides scalability for future network upgrades .
Since fiber transmits light rather than electrical signals, it is immune to electromagnetic interference (EMI). This ensures stable and reliable communication in environments with heavy electrical equipment or industrial machinery .
Fiber optic cables are difficult to tap without disrupting the signal, making them a secure medium for transmitting sensitive data. This is crucial for financial institutions, government networks, and other security-sensitive applications .
Fiber optic cables in switches provide high-speed, long-distance, and secure connectivity with low latency and high bandwidth. They are essential for modern networks that demand reliable, scalable, and interference-free communication, making them a preferred choice over copper in many enterprise, industrial, and telecommunications applications .
